Fantasy doom metal band Castle Rat has shared "Serpent," the third single from its upcoming sophomore album "The Bestiary," due Sept. 19, 2025, via King Volume Records in the United States and Blues Funeral Recordings in the U.K. and Europe. Medieval fantasy metal band Castle Rat has shared "Wizard," the first single and video from its upcoming second album, "The Bestiary."
